snoring

n. uncountable
B1 Intermediate US //ˈsnɔɹɪŋ// UK //snˈɔːɹɪŋ// snor·ing

n. the loud sound someone makes while sleeping because of their breathing.

n. the act or sound of breathing in a noisy way during sleep, caused by vibration of the soft palate.
